|

Makefile: install profiles/*.yml to /usr/local/share/repoman/profiles/

Author: Chris Tusa <chris.tusa@leafscale.com>
Date: May 09, 2026 00:38
Node: 6963cf9e2b9d7925613e96208e52011a556ec8fb
Branch: default

Changed files:

Diff

diff -r 6936caeb382f -r 6963cf9e2b9d Makefile
--- a/Makefile	Sat May 09 00:37:53 2026 +0000
+++ b/Makefile	Sat May 09 00:38:10 2026 +0000
@@ -1,5 +1,7 @@
 PREFIX ?= /usr/local
 BINDIR  = $(PREFIX)/bin
+SHAREDIR = $(PREFIX)/share/repoman
+PROFILES_DIR = $(SHAREDIR)/profiles
 DESTDIR ?=
 
 .PHONY: all build test clean install uninstall
@@ -21,6 +23,9 @@
 install: build
 	install -d $(DESTDIR)$(BINDIR)
 	install -m 0755 build/repoman $(DESTDIR)$(BINDIR)/repoman
+	install -d $(DESTDIR)$(PROFILES_DIR)
+	install -m 0644 profiles/*.yml $(DESTDIR)$(PROFILES_DIR)/
 
 uninstall:
 	rm -f $(DESTDIR)$(BINDIR)/repoman
+	rm -rf $(DESTDIR)$(PROFILES_DIR)